This guide provides a quick overview of how overtime and surcharges work in Colombia and outlines the mandatory steps to correctly submit these hours to our Operations team for payroll processing.
The Basics: Overtime vs. Surcharges
To report hours correctly, it is essential to understand the difference between these two concepts:
- Overtime (Horas Extras): Extra time worked beyond the employee's standard contracted shift or beyond the maximum legal limits (currently 8 hours/day and dropping to 42 hours/week in July 2026). Overtime is capped at 2 hours per day and requires prior authorization.
- Surcharges (Recargos): A mandatory financial premium paid when an employee works their ordinary, contracted hours, but does so during special legal windows (nights, Sundays, or holidays).
Time Windows:
- Daytime Window: 6:00 AM – 7:00 PM
- Nighttime Window: 7:00 PM – 6:00 AM
Quick Reference Rates (2026)
Note: Due to the ongoing labor reform (Law 2466), Sunday and Holiday rates will increase on July 1, 2026.
Use this table to identify the correct multiplier and the exact column where you must input the hours in the mass upload file. Do not modify or change the order of these Spanish headers in the final file.
| Concept Type | English Translation | Exact Excel Column (Do not change) | Multiplier (From July 1, 2026)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overtime | Daytime Overtime | horas_extras_diurnas | 1.25x |
| Overtime | Night Overtime | horas_extras_nocturnas | 1.75x |
| Overtime | Sun/Hol Daytime Overtime | hora_extra_diurna_dominical_festiva | 2.15x |
| Overtime | Sun/Hol Night Overtime | horas_extras_nocturnas_dominical_festivas | 2.65x |
| Overtime | Additional Holiday Day Hours | adicional_diurnos_festivos | 2.15x |
| Surcharge | Night Surcharges (Mon-Sat) | recargos_nocturnos | 0.35x |
| Surcharge | Sunday Daytime Surcharges | recargos_diurnos_dominical | 0.90x |
| Surcharge | Sunday Night Surcharges | recargos_nocturnos_dominical | 1.25x |
| Surcharge | Holiday Daytime Surcharges | recargos_diurnos_festivos | 0.90x |
| Surcharge | Holiday Nighttime Surcharges | recargos_nocturnos_festivos | 1.25x |
| Surcharge | Sunday Day Surcharges (No Rest Day) | recargos_diurnos_dominical_sin_compensatorio | 1.90x |
How to Report Hours for Payroll
To ensure accurate payroll processing and avoid regulatory penalties, all additional hours must be formally reported to our team.
Crucial Submission Deadline
Once your information is ready, you must send it to our Operations team via our official chat or via email before your designated payroll cutoff date. What happens if you miss the deadline? Any files or hours submitted after the cutoff date will not be processed in the current cycle and will automatically be applied to the next payroll period.
Mass Template Upload (For Surcharges & High-Volume Overtime):
If you need to report surcharges (recargos), or if you are reporting overtime for a large number of employees, you must use the official flat-file template: Base Carga Extras. Before completing the template, please create a copy of the original file and work from the copied version. This helps preserve the original template structure and ensures you always have a clean version available for future submissions.
Because our payroll software strictly requires Spanish headers to process the data, we have designed a specific workflow to make this seamless for international teams:
- Use the English Workspace: Open the template and go to Tab 2: English Working Sheet. All headers here are in English so you can comfortably map National IDs (documento) and fill out the hours.
- Follow the One-Row Rule: Do not duplicate employee rows. Each employee gets exactly one row, mapped by their National ID (documento). Input all their different accumulated hours for the month across that single row.
- Copy and Paste Data: Once your data is complete in Tab 2, copy all the filled rows and paste them into Tab 3: Official Spanish Upload. The column order is identical, so the data will align perfectly under the Spanish headers.
- Delete Extra Tabs: Critical step to prevent system crash. Before submitting the file, you must delete Tab 1 (Translation Guide) and Tab 2 (English Sheet). Save and submit a file containing only the official Spanish sheet. If the system detects English headers or extra instruction tabs, the upload will fail.
